(BIGe), an innovative real estate technology and professional services provider, has recently been recognized as a “Leader” by Gartner, Inc., in their latest Magic Quadrant for Integrated Workplace Management Systems (IWMS) that positions companies by their vision and ability to execute.
Gartner says that “The IWMS market is targeted at the efficient, coordinated management of the complete real estate/facilities life cycle and consists of integrated, Web-based, modular solutions that cover the five core areas of construction project management, real estate administration and management, space and facilities management, maintenance management and sustainability.”
Gartner also indicates “The rapid growth in multi-sourcing of facilities and real estate services increasingly requires that service providers, partners and other contract staff have ready and easy access “anywhere-anytime” to workplace data and processes via the portal interfaces that typify IWMS Web-based architectures.”

About the Magic Quadrant
The Magic Quadrant is copyrighted 2011 by Gartner, Inc. and is reused with permission. The Magic Quadrant is a graphical representation of a marketplace at and for a specific time period. It depicts Gartner’s analysis of how certain vendor’s measure against criteria for that marketplace, as defined by Gartner.
